What does a Japanese consultant working remotely do?

A Japanese Consultant working remotely provides expert advice and services related to Japanese language, business culture, or market strategies from a remote location. They may assist companies with entering the Japanese market, facilitate communication between Japanese and non-Japanese teams, or support translation and localization projects. Their role often includes conducting research, offering cultural insights, and ensuring smooth cross-cultural collaboration, all while working from outside a traditional office environment.

What are the typical challenges faced by a Japanese consultant working remotely, and how can they be effectively managed?

As a Japanese Consultant working remotely, common challenges include navigating time zone differences with global teams, maintaining effective communication across cultural boundaries, and building strong client relationships without in-person meetings. Managing these challenges involves utilizing collaborative tools, setting clear expectations for response times, regularly scheduling virtual meetings, and being mindful of cultural nuances in both written and verbal communication. Proactively seeking feedback and staying organized can also help ensure that projects run smoothly and client needs are met.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Japanese consultant working remotely?

To thrive as a Japanese Consultant (Remote), you need fluency in Japanese and English, expertise in your consulting domain, and relevant academic or professional qualifications. Familiarity with digital collaboration tools like Zoom, Slack, and project management systems is typically required. Strong intercultural communication, problem-solving, and self-motivation are vital soft skills for remote consulting success. These abilities ensure effective client support, seamless remote project execution, and successful cross-cultural business interactions.
